Description
The IonosphereOptions object is an internal object used to hold the different configurable properties of the ionosphere model that is used when processing observations in an Orbit Determination / State Estimation process.
Users cannot create instances of this type of object. However, users can access instances of this object type that have been created indirectly, for example as children of other objects. Users can also access any static properties and methods on this object type.
Inheritance Hierarchy: ObjectàIonosphereOptions

IntegrationStepSize
|
The Step Size to use when integrating the Ionospheric Delay along the signal ray path. This is used when predicting Ionospheric biases for tracking data.
|
MaximumHeight
|
The maximum geodetic height of the Ionosphere.
|
MinimumHeight
|
The minimum geodetic height of the Ionosphere.
|
Model
|
The Ionosphere model that is to be used.

ScaleFactor
|
A multiplicative Scale Factor applied to all Ionospheric calculations, including Electron Density and Total Electron Content. A Scale Factor of two will double the values computed by the Ionosphere Model.
